Best 65265 Missouri Public Preschools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 335 students in 65265, MO.
Public preschools in zipcode 65265 have a diversity score of 0.44, which is less than the Missouri public preschool average of 0.54.
Minority enrollment is 27%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Missouri public preschool average of 36% (majority Black).
